This delightful property is nestled in an idyllic position on the beautiful shores of Loch Goil, located in the scenic Loch Lomond and The Trossachs National Park and offers a variety of activities for a memorable holiday. Surrounded by beautiful mountains and forests, it’s an ideal place for hiking, cycling and water-based activities. The Cormonachan woodland walk runs behind the property and Carrick Castle is along at the end of the road (2.5 miles). The area is rich in wildlife – red squirrels, pine marten, otters, red deer, and badgers are common, as well as eagles and buzzards on the hills. The calm waters of this sea Loch are perfect for kayaking, canoeing, and paddle boarding and you can also hire a boat. Loch Goil is surrounded by many beautiful attractions, such as Inveraray Castle and Jail, Loch Fyne Oysters, Fyne Ales, Benmore Botanic Garden, the Arrochar Alps and the shores of Loch Lomond (all within 20 miles).

Step into this warm and inviting home offering a haven for friends and families seeking a retreat. Enter the property into a small porch where you can hang up your coats. Next is the kitchen which is perfect for preparing a family dinner in this generously equipped kitchen with all you will need to rustle up a bite to eat with local produce purchased on your travels. The open-plan living area incorporates the lounge/diner. The delightful and welcoming lounge area features a comfortable sofa where you can unwind and watch your favourite movie on the Smart TV or listen to music on the Bluetooth speaker and enjoy the views. On chilly evenings, cosy up in front of the wood burner after a day spent exploring the beautiful surroundings, set the dining table and enjoy a home-cooked meal whilst planning your holiday activities. Once finished remove the top and uncover a hidden pool table, perfect for a fun family evening. The sunroom is the perfect spot to enjoy your morning coffee and soak up the views. Off the main hallway, you will find the family bathroom and the four bedrooms; two king-size with en-suite shower rooms and two twin rooms, one of the twin rooms has a single trundle bed that can sleep an extra guest.  There's also a further shower room with a wetroom style shower and WC.

The garden can be accessed by the main entrance where you can park three cars on the driveway, there is a lawned play area with a tree house, trampoline and swings. Jenny’s Bay sits in an elevated position the rear patio is enclosed. The hot tub, with a loch view, is under a gazebo making it perfect for all year use. There is an outside dining table for six guests and the gas BBQ area is also undercover. The rear patio area can be accessed from the house or the gates at either side of the property. You have access to the shoreline as well as a jetty. Bring your canoe, kayak, or trailer sized boat as you can launch them from the grounds.
